Topics Covered
- 1. Introduction to Structural Analysis: Learners will study the basic principles of structural analysis, including static and dynamic loads, material properties, and equilibrium conditions. They will gain foundational skills in analyzing simple structures and interpreting results.
- 2. Fundamentals of Cloud Computing: This module covers core concepts of cloud computing, including cloud architectures, virtualization technologies, and cloud services models. Learners will develop practical skills in deploying and managing cloud resources.
- 3. Big Data Technologies: In this module, learners will explore big data technologies and their applications in structural analysis. Topics include data storage, processing, and analysis using distributed computing frameworks like Hadoop and Spark.
- 4. Advanced Structural Analysis Techniques: This module delves into advanced methods for structural analysis, such as finite element analysis and continuum mechanics. Learners will analyze complex structural behaviors and optimize designs using industry-standard software.
- 5. Cloud-Based Structural Analysis: Learners will learn how to leverage cloud computing for performing structural analysis. This includes setting up virtual machines, using cloud-based software tools, and managing computational resources efficiently.
- 6. Big Data Analytics in Structural Health Monitoring: This module focuses on using big data analytics for real-time monitoring of structural health. Topics include sensor data collection, data preprocessing, and predictive maintenance strategies.
- 7. Machine Learning for Structural Analysis: In this module, learners will apply machine learning techniques to analyze structural data. Topics include regression models, classification algorithms, and neural networks for structural health assessment and failure prediction.
- 8. Cloud-Native Applications in Structural Engineering: This module explores the development of cloud-native applications for structural engineering. Learners will learn to design, develop, and deploy applications using microservices architecture and containerization technologies.
- 9. Big Data Visualization and Reporting: This module covers the visualization and reporting of big data in structural analysis. Learners will create interactive dashboards and reports to communicate analysis results effectively to stakeholders.
- 10. Advanced Topics in Structural Analysis and Cloud Computing: In this final module, learners will explore cutting-edge topics in structural analysis and cloud computing. This may include topics such as artificial intelligence, blockchain, and edge computing in the context of structural analysis.
